Output d66d783071b9830b6adaf236da54174025e687a107e83b050cbc11b8eef60a9d:0

value
10597316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a65875eec9a1728dccf73625331be6f3a80b0dc OP_EQUAL
address
3EJnoMrzAnAi4TYHQTDfKJQv2r7yDqqB6L
transaction
d66d783071b9830b6adaf236da54174025e687a107e83b050cbc11b8eef60a9d
confirmations
512236
spent
true